Kees de Brabander wrote at 2005-12-13 22:40 +0100: > ... > Module AccessControl.ImplPython, line 449, in validate > Module AccessControl.ImplPython, line 774, in raiseVerbose >Unauthorized: Your user account is defined outside the context of the object >being accessed. Access to 'f1_index' of (Folder at /f1), acquired through >(Folder at /f1/f11/f111), denied. Your user account, user1, exists at >/f1/f11/acl_users. Access requires one of the following roles: >['Authenticated', 'Manager', 'Owner', 'student'].
A user defined in "/f1/f11/acl_users" tries to access the protected "/f1/f1_index". This is not allowed by Zope security system: a user defined in a user folder can only access protected objects "governed" by this user folder. In your case, all objects at or below "/f1/f11" is governed by your user folder ("/f1/f11/acl_users").
